What Is Steel?

 

All steels are alloys, or chemical combinations of many elements. The foundation of all steel is iron. Iron in its pure form is rarely used for industrial applications because it’s relatively soft and brittle and thus not suited for mechanical work. But iron is the most common element in the Earth’s crust so it’s abundant, easy to extract and not expensive.

How Do We Use Stainless Steel in Manufacturing?

We use stainless steel every day to make finished components via CNC machining and metal 3D printing. Some alloys are biocompatible so they can be used for medical instruments as well as implants and dentrifices.

 

We also use stainless steel to make tools and dies for plastic injection molding and pressure die casting. There are two main reasons for this. One is that tool steel with higher chromium content, like P20 or NAK80, can take a very nice polish so they produce glossy finishes on the molded parts. And they are resistant to the corrosive chemical attack of some types of plastic resin such as PVC.

 

What Kind Of Stainless Do We Use?


We can purchase and work with any commercially available grade of stainless steel. For most of our common work we use four main types:


Type 303

Because of its relatively high sulfur content, this stainless steel is softer and therefore is used for most CNC machining work. It is non-magnetic and does not accept heat treatment, so the hardness is not affected by the heat induced via the machining process (work hardening). However, the additional sulfur makes it a little less corrosion-resistant than type 304.

 

Type 304

Higher corrosion resistance than type 303, it is also harder and tougher. It is a bit more difficult to work (machine) than type 303, but it also makes a stronger finished part. This is the most common type of stainless steel used in manufacturing.


Type 316L

A specialty stainless steel with a low carbon content but more molybdenum. This makes it even more corrosion-resistant than type 304. And because it is low in carbon, it does not carburize or give off heavy fumes when welded. This is often used for marine applications where saltwater might damage other steels. Because it doesn’t produce fumes when welded it’s ideal for metal 3D printing.


Type S136

An especially high purity of stainless steel. It is used mostly for plastic injection mold tools when the molded part needs to be an optically clear plastic lens, because the steel takes a very high polish.
